Yerevan hosts opening of first dolphinarium in Armenia![]() PanARMENIAN.Net - On December 24, Yerevan hosted opening of the first dolphinarium in Armenia. The dolphinarium is constructed by Nerum Ukrainian company. Four dolphins, two sea bears and a sea lion were brought to Yerevan from Odessa. Around 50 Armenian and international organizations protest against the opening and exploitation of the dolphinarium.
